Equitrans Midstream Corp. engages in the provision of midstream services. It operates through the following segments: Gathering, Transmission, and Water. The Gathering segment includes EQM's high-pressure gathering lines and FERC-regulated low-pressure gathering lines. The Transmission segment refers to the EQM's FERC-regulated interstate pipelines and storage system. The Water segment consists of EQM's water pipelines, impoundment facilities, pumping stations, take point facilities, and measurement facilities. The company was founded on February 21, 2018 and is headquartered in Canonsburg, PA.
